Skip to product information
1 of 1

Borage Seed Oil

Borage Seed Oil

Regular price $52.41
Regular price Sale price $52.41
Sale Sold out
Shipping calculated at checkout.

Borage Seed Oil- 1000 mg

(240 mg GLA - 350 mg LA - 170 mg OA - 100 mg PA)

bone health 

skin health

50 perles

  • Delivery & In Store
  • Local Pickup Available
View full details